NavtoAI API is a unified AI API gateway for connecting to multiple model providers through one account and one request shape. The home page says it unifies more than 200 AI models and supports text, reasoning, coding, and image-generation workloads.
It is aimed at developers and teams that want to route AI traffic without wiring each provider separately. The product emphasizes model routing, key management, quota control, billing, users, and observability from a single console, plus a browser page for checking API key usage.

NavtoAI API is a unified AI API gateway that lets you send requests through one API shape and route them to supported models behind the scenes.
The rendered home page shows a `v1/chat/completions` example using an API key and a model name such as `gpt-5.5`, which suggests a standard API-key-based workflow for chat and routing requests.
The source confirms support for 200+ AI models, including text, reasoning, coding, and image generation requests such as `gpt-image-2`. It does not provide a full public list of endpoints or providers on the pages collected here.
The pricing page content shows a login form rather than public plan details, so the collected sources do not expose plan names, quotas, or per-model prices.
The key usage page says an API key can be entered to view real-time spending and usage status, and notes that the key is processed locally in the browser and not stored.
